About Hardware Intel Core i3 2330M
Released in 2011, the Intel Core i3-2330M is a Sandy Bridge architecture-based mobile processor aimed at mid-range laptops. It has 2 cores and 4 threads, with a clock speed of 2.2 GHz without Turbo Boost feature.
Built on 32nm fabrication, the i3-2330M has a TDP of 35W, which is pretty standard for laptop processors of its day. One of the main advantages of this processor is its support for Hyper-Threading technology, which allows its two physical cores to handle four threads at once, improving efficiency in multitasking applications.
For graphics, the processor is equipped with Intel HD Graphics 3000, which has a base clock speed of 650 MHz and can go up to 1.1 GHz in Boost mode. This GPU is sufficient for HD video playback and some light games, but it is not designed for heavy gaming.
In terms of performance, the i3-2330M is quite capable for everyday tasks such as browsing, document processing, and multimedia. However, since it doesn't have Turbo Boost, it can lag behind in tasks that require high computing power.

About Hardware Intel Core i5 1335U
Part of the Raptor Lake family, the Intel Core i5-1335U is a power-efficient mobile processor released in 2023. It has 10 cores (2 Performance cores + 8 Efficiency cores) and 12 threads, with clock speeds of up to 4.6 GHz on the P-cores.
Built on Intel 7 (10nm Enhanced SuperFin) fabrication, the i5-1335U has a base TDP of 15W, but may increase depending on the laptop configuration. For graphics, this processor uses Intel Iris Xe Graphics, which performs well enough for light graphics tasks and casual gaming.
With the combination of cores P and E, the i5-1335U is perfect for ultrabook laptops that require high power efficiency without sacrificing multitasking performance and productivity.
